Can you get a mortgage on a condo here?
Condo mortgage eligibility depends on the project's "warrantability" (Fannie Mae / Freddie Mac criteria: owner-occupancy, reserves, litigation, insurance). Aedificio surfaces the public inputs; your lender makes the warrantability determination.
